NEW Y.M.C.A. IN KOWLOON-Side elevation for the Yaumati Branch of the

Chinese Y.M.C.A. the ground for which was recently "broken." The building will be

of four storeys, in reinforced concrete. Work ought to be finished by next August. It is hoped to be occupied by Sept. 1, 1929.
